    Slag is represented by

    Solution

    Slag is a partially vitreous by-product of smelting ore to separate the metal fraction from the unwanted fraction. It can usually be considered as a mixture of metal oxides and silicon dioxide. So, CaSiO3 is known as slag.

    Dacron is a polymer of

    Solution

    Dacron is synthesized by transesterification of two monomers: Ethylene glycol and Dimethyl terephthalate.

    Berthelot’s synthesis is used for the manufacture of

    Solution

    Berthelot synthesised acetylene gas, which he named although it had been discovered earlier, by passing hydrogen through an electric arc produced with carbon poles.

    The rate constants were found to be K1 and K2, when a reaction was carried out at 310 K and 290 K respectively.

    The two rate constants are related as:

    Solution

    This option is correct because for every 10 degree rise in temprature, rate constant doubles.

    Aince, T1 = T2 + 20

    Hence, K1 = 4 K2

    => K2 = 0.25 K1

    Hence, this option is correct.
